js中如何设置字体
原创JavaScript中怎样设置字体
在网页设计中,字体设置是一个重要的环节,它能够影响网页的整体视觉效果和用户体验。在JavaScript中,我们可以通过多种方案来设置字体。
1. 使用CSS样式设置字体
最常见的方案是使用JavaScript修改元素的CSS样式来实现字体的设置。
// 选择需要修改的元素
var element = document.getElementById('myParagraph');
// 设置字体样式
element.style.fontFamily = 'Arial, sans-serif';
element.style.fontSize = '16px';
element.style.fontWeight = 'bold';
2. 使用CSS类设置字体
我们可以在CSS文件中定义一个类,然后在JavaScript中为元素添加这个类。
CSS:
.font-style {
font-family: 'Arial, sans-serif';
font-size: 16px;
font-weight: bold;
}
JavaScript:
// 选择需要修改的元素
var element = document.getElementById('myParagraph');
// 为元素添加CSS类
element.className += ' font-style';
3. 使用内联样式设置字体
我们还可以直接在HTML标签内使用内联样式设置字体,然后在JavaScript中修改这些样式。
HTML:
<p id="myParagraph" style="font-family: Arial, sans-serif; font-size: 16px; font-weight: bold;">这是一个段落。</p>
JavaScript:
// 选择需要修改的元素
var element = document.getElementById('myParagraph');
// 修改内联样式
element.style.fontFamily = 'Times New Roman, serif';
总结
在JavaScript中,我们可以通过修改元素的CSS样式来实现字体的设置。以上三种方法各有优缺点,可以选择实际项目需求选择合适的方案。一般来说,推荐使用CSS类来设置字体,这样有利于保持代码的整洁和可维护性。